  5. Answer B Let n be an even number. let 2m, then the expression becomes 2m*(2m+1)*(2m+2) =4*m*(m+1)*(2m+1) Now as m*(m+1) is the product of two conswcutive numbers so one of them must be even. So their product must be divisible by 2. So 4*m*(m+1) musy be divisible by 8. Again let n to be an odd number i.e. 2m+1. So the expressin becomes (2m+1)*(2m+2)*(2m+3). here only (2m+2) is even and hence divisible by 2. And the prosuct of the rest part is odd. So overall the expression is not divisible by 8. As the range 1 to 96 has equal number of even and odd so the the answer is 50%
